Output 21539b6369cd7d065bed0d51c047f1e62862a173b406e93a96d741f0145233e6:15

value
870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e7fa110e263ad0ff6750ff1e8b0812f928f2e1 OP_EQUAL
address
3EovT1QD9zAkHsJKnJGWyUoKtLY6sZg6Sh
transaction
21539b6369cd7d065bed0d51c047f1e62862a173b406e93a96d741f0145233e6
spent
true